I tried to imprison the Duke of Albany. He rebelled.

During that war one of his counts started a war to depose him.

He surrendered to the count therefor a new Duke of Albany took over.

As we had been fighting the new Duke of Albany was now an independent duke and not at war with me.

So...I just lost that duchy. I think I have a claim on it but my levies are up fighting another fight so I can't really check. Either way that's just wrong.

I think the problem here is that the Independent flag on the Duchy is set as soon as the rebellion begins and this allows the OP's scenario to take place.

I think that there should be some sort of halfway house with independence where the Duchy has an "In Rebellion" status which survives a change of Duke but still leaves the old King at war for the rebellious Duchy. If the new Duke wants to he can pledge his loyalty to the King and the independence war will end or he can continue the fight for independence.

Either way, he should not suddenly become independent just because he has beaten the rebellious Duke before the King has been able to bring his forces into the battle.
 
This is indeed WAD. It's an annoying situation yes, but at least you should have a claim on the duchy so the new ruler isn't really out of the woods just yet!

It seems to be a bad case of bad luck to be frank, and as much as I feel for you I can't pass it on and classify it as a bug.
